Evaluating Quality and Suitability

When evaluating the quality and suitability of a public batting cage, consider the following factors:

Cost

Public batting cages vary in price, so it’s essential to set a budget before making a decision. Consider the cost of admission, equipment rental, and any other fees associated with the batting cage.

Location

The location of the batting cage is also crucial. Consider the proximity to your home, work, or school, as well as the availability of parking and amenities.

Amenities

Some public batting cages offer additional amenities such as batting lessons, pitching machines, or team facilities. Consider what amenities are essential to you and whether the batting cage meets your needs.

Types of Technology Used in Public Batting Cages

Public batting cages are utilizing various technologies to provide a more engaging and interactive experience for users. Here are some examples:

  • High-Speed Cameras: These cameras are used to capture detailed footage of a bat’s swing and provide accurate measurements of speed, distance, and angle. This allows coaches to analyze a player’s technique and provide personalized feedback.
  • Advanced Analytics Software: This software collects and analyzes data from various sources, including high-speed cameras, bat sensors, and motion sensors. It provides valuable insights into a player’s performance, allowing coaches to identify areas of improvement and create customized training plans.
  • 3D Projections: These projections are used to create a 3D representation of a game scenario, allowing players to practice their hitting and batting skills in a realistic and immersive environment.
  • Motion Sensors: These sensors track a player’s movements and provide real-time feedback on their swing technique, including speed, distance, and angle.
  • Virtual Reality (VR) Training: VR training simulates real-game scenarios, allowing players to practice their skills in a safe and controlled environment. This technology is becoming increasingly popular in public batting cages, as it provides a unique and engaging way to train.

Essential FAQs: Public Batting Cages Near Me

Are public batting cages safe for children?

Yes, public batting cages are designed to be safe for children, with age and skill level restrictions in place to ensure that everyone has a fun and safe experience.

Do I need to have experience to use a public batting cage?

No, you don’t need to have experience to use a public batting cage. Many public batting cages offer beginner lessons and training programs to help you get started.

Can I reserve a batting cage for private use?

Yes, many public batting cages offer private batting cage rentals for individuals or groups. This can be a great option if you want to have a more personalized experience.

How much does it cost to use a public batting cage?

The cost to use a public batting cage varies depending on the location and the type of facility. Some public batting cages offer hourly or daily rates, while others may offer package deals or membership options.
